Northfield, VT - Norwich University defeated Vermont State University Lyndon, 91-77, in Tuesday evening's non-conference men's basketball game. With the win, the Cadets improved to 4-2 on the season. The Hornets remain winless in seven starts.
Kohlby Murray led all scorers with 22 points, pacing Norwich. Joe Joe DuBrul added 20 points and Owen Liss chipped in with 13 points and six rebounds. Rodrick Pearson also reached double figures with ten points.
Lyndon placed five players in double figures, led by Owen Traynor (Rutland, VT), who scored 16 points. Mondwell Bukle (Pyeongtaek, South Korea) added 14 points and grabbed a team best six rebounds. Tavarius Vance (Barre, VT) finished with 13 points while Aiden Trapani (Deltona, FL) scored 11 points and dished out five assists. Gregory Gonyea Jr. (Dolgeville, NY) finished with ten points.
The Hornets will open North Atlantic Conference play on Friday evening when they host Husson University at 5:30 pm.
